Problem
Large load control systems are cumbersome to design due to the complexity of establishing relationships between numerous control devices, making the design process lengthy and tedious.
Innovation Solution
A load control system that includes system controllers for communicating with control devices, allowing for the association of control-source and control-target devices through digital messages, and a design software with a graphical user interface for configuring and visualizing the system, enabling users to select and place electrical devices and window treatments on a floorplan, automatically creating relationships and preventing incompatible device selections.

A load control system may be configured using a design (e.g., graphical user interface) software. The design software may display icons representing fixtures (e.g., lighting fixtures) and devices (e.g., load control devices, controls, sensors, etc.) on a canvas. The design software may define relationships between the fixtures and/or devices. The design software may provide load control templates defining collections of devices, for example, for particular rooms in a building. The templates may be quickly placed on the canvas to define a particular area. Fixtures may be added to a template on the canvas and the design software may automatically create relationships between the fixtures and the devices (e.g., load control devices) of the template. In addition, the design software may automatically create relationships between the devices of the template (e.g., between controls and load control devices).
